I'm new here and have not heard of anyone doing this yet. A supercharger if properly installed and tuned will not hurt your engine. Depending on the engine you will only be able to run a certain amount of boost. Go beyond the safe limits and you are looking for certain trouble. High compression engines can not take a lot of boost, maybe 6psi at the most. You would definitely get more horsepower and more importantly torque but it won't be as much as if you have a few flowing exhaust and intake to go with it. Given time the aftermarket will catch up to the 4 generation 4Runners and you will see more preformance items especially with the V8s.
